SAP ABAP Class CF_REOR_RECUR_RESERVATION (Recurring Reservation (VIORRSREC): Factory)
Hierarchy
EA-FIN (Software Component) EA-FIN
   RE-FX-RS (Application Component) Room Reservations and Seating Arrangements
     RE_OR_RS (Package) RE: Reservation
Meta Relationship - Using
# Relationship type Using Short Description Created on
1 Inheritance (c INHERITING FROM c_ref)  CF_RECA_OBJECT Object That Can Be Instantiated: Factory 20060220
Properties
Class CF_REOR_RECUR_RESERVATION  
Short Description Recurring Reservation (VIORRSREC): Factory    
Super Class CF_RECA_OBJECT Object That Can Be Instantiated: Factory 
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package RE_OR_RS   RE: Reservation 
Created 20060220   SAP 
Last change 20100310   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
# Type group / Object type Type Type Description
1 ABAP Type group use (TYPE-POOLS tp)  Type group use (TYPE-POOLS tp)
2 RECA1 Type group use (TYPE-POOLS tp)  Type group use (TYPE-POOLS tp)
Interfaces
Class CF_REOR_RECUR_RESERVATION has no interface implemented.
Friends
Class CF_REOR_RECUR_RESERVATION has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 MC_AUTH_OBJECT Constant Protected Type reference (TYPE) XUOBJECT 'F_REOR_RS' Authorization Object 20061010
Methods
# Method Level Visibility Method type Description Created on
1 CHECK_AUTHORITY Static method Public Method Checks Authorization (Generic) 20061010
2 CREATE Static method Public Method Creates New Object 20060220
3 DEQUEUE Static method Public Method Resets Lock (Generic) 20060609
4 ENQUEUE Static method Public Method Sets Lock (Generic) 20060609
5 FIND Static method Public Method Gets Instance of Object Using Key 20060220
6 _FIND_BY_DETAIL Static method Private Method Gets Instance of Object Using Basic Data 20060220
Events
Class CF_REOR_RECUR_RESERVATION has no event.
Types
Class CF_REOR_RECUR_RESERVATION has no local type.
Method Signatures

Method CHECK_AUTHORITY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ing ID_ACTIVITY Call by reference Type reference (TYPE) RECA1_ACTIVITY RECA1_ACTIVITY-DISPLAY 20061010
2 Importing ID_AUTHGRP Call by reference Type reference (TYPE) RECAAUTHGRP Berechtigungsgruppe 20061012
3 Importing ID_RSAREA Call by reference Type reference (TYPE) REORRSAREA Reservierungsbereich 20061010
4 Importing ID_RSOBJTYPE Call by reference Type reference (TYPE) REORRSOBJTYPE Reservierungsobjektart 20061010
5 Importing ID_RSTYPE Call by reference Type reference (TYPE) REORRSTYPE Reservierungsart 20061010
# Exception Resumable Description Created on
1 ERROR Fehler 20061010

Method CREATE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ing IF_AUTH_CHECK Call by reference Type reference (TYPE) ABAP_BOOL ABAP_FALSE Tech: Default-Berechtigungsprüfungen durchführen? 20061103
2 Returning RO_INSTANCE Value transfer Object reference (TYPE REF TO) IF_REOR_RECUR_RESERVATION Serienreservierung (VIORRSREC) 20060220
# Exception Resumable Description Created on
1 ERROR Fehler 20061103

Method DEQUEUE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ing ID_MODE Call by reference Type reference (TYPE) ENQMODE 'X' TECH: Sperrmodus 20060609
2 Importing ID_RSRECGUID Call by reference Type reference (TYPE) REOR_RECUR_RESERVATION-RSRECGUID GUID für Serienreservierung 20060609
3 Importing ID_SCOPE Call by reference Type reference (TYPE) CHAR1 '3' TECH: Gültigkeitsdauer der Sperre 20060609
4 Importing IF_COLLECT Call by reference Type reference (TYPE) DDENQCOLL ABAP_FALSE TECH: Entsperren erst nur aufsammeln? 20060609
5 Importing IF_SYNCHRON Call by reference Type reference (TYPE) ABAP_BOOL ABAP_FALSE TECH: Synchrones Entsperren? 20060609

Method DEQUEUE on class CF_REOR_RECUR_RESERVATION has no exception.

Method ENQUEUE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ing ID_MODE Call by reference Type reference (TYPE) ENQMODE 'X' TECH: Sperrmodus 20060609
2 Importing ID_RSRECGUID Call by reference Type reference (TYPE) REOR_RECUR_RESERVATION-RSRECGUID GUID für Serienreservierung 20060609
3 Importing ID_SCOPE Call by reference Type reference (TYPE) CHAR1 '2' TECH: Gültigkeitsdauer der Sperre 20060609
4 Importing IF_COLLECT Call by reference Type reference (TYPE) DDENQCOLL ABAP_FALSE TECH: Sperren erst nur aufsammeln? 20060609
5 Importing IF_WAIT Call by reference Type reference (TYPE) ABAP_BOOL ABAP_FALSE TECH: Definierte Zeit warten, bis Sperre zurückgenommen wird 20060609
# Exception Resumable Description Created on
1 ERROR Fehler 20060609

Method FIND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ing ID_ACTIVITY Call by reference Type reference (TYPE) RECA1_ACTIVITY RECA1_ACTIVITY-DISPLAY 20060220
2 Importing ID_RSRECGUID Call by reference Type reference (TYPE) REOR_RECUR_RESERVATION-RSRECGUID GUID für Serienreservierung 20060220
3 Importing IF_AUTH_CHECK Call by reference Type reference (TYPE) ABAP_BOOL ABAP_FALSE Tech: Default-Berechtigungsprüfungen durchführen? 20061012
4 Importing IF_ENQUEUE Call by reference Type reference (TYPE) ABAP_BOOL ABAP_TRUE Tech: Default-Sperren verwenden? 20060609
5 Importing IF_IGNORE_RES Call by reference Type reference (TYPE) RECABOOL ABAP_FALSE Allgemeines Ja/Nein - Feld 20090714
6 Returning RO_INSTANCE Value transfer Object reference (TYPE REF TO) IF_REOR_RECUR_RESERVATION Serienreservierung (VIORRSREC) 20060220
# Exception Resumable Description Created on
1 ERROR Fehler 20060220

Method _FIND_BY_DETAIL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ing ID_ACTIVITY Call by reference Type reference (TYPE) RECA1_ACTIVITY RECA1_ACTIVITY-DISPLAY 20060220
2 Importing IF_AUTH_CHECK Call by reference Type reference (TYPE) ABAP_BOOL Tech: Default-Berechtigungsprüfungen durchführen? 20061012
3 Importing IF_ENQUEUE Call by reference Type reference (TYPE) ABAP_BOOL Tech: Default-Sperren verwenden? 20060609
4 Importing IF_IGNORE_RES Call by reference Type reference (TYPE) RECABOOL ABAP_FALSE Allgemeines Ja/Nein - Feld 20090714
5 Importing IS_DETAIL Call by reference Type reference (TYPE) REOR_RECUR_RESERVATION Serienreservierung (VIORRSREC) 20060220
6 Returning RO_INSTANCE Value transfer Object reference (TYPE REF TO) IF_REOR_RECUR_RESERVATION Serienreservierung (VIORRSREC) 20060220
# Exception Resumable Description Created on
1 ERROR Fehler 20060220
History
Last changed by/on SAP  20100310 
SAP Release Created in 700